The Nationwide Electrical Code does require a devoted department circuit for non-electricity-confined fire alarm circuits in accordance with Segment 760.41(B). The portion features a similar specifications as NFPA 72 but provides the need which the disconnecting shall be recognized as “FIRE ALARM CIRCUIT,” along with that the department circuit is not to be supplied through ground-fault circuit interrupters or arc-fault circuit-interrupters.
